How Does Sea Freight Compare to Other Shipping Options?

Sea freight remains the backbone of trade between China and the UAE due to its cost-effectiveness for large volumes. However, businesses must weigh the lower costs against the significantly longer transit times compared to air or express services. For instance, a standard container might take 20 to 30 days to reach Jebel Ali from Shanghai.

In contrast, air cargo provides a rapid alternative that reduces transit time to just a few days. Although the price per kilogram is substantially higher, it minimizes the need for large safety stocks and reduces warehousing costs. Meanwhile, express services offer a premium door-to-door experience for smaller parcels and urgent documents.

Hybrid solutions like sea-air combinations have also gained popularity in early 2026 as a middle-ground strategy. These routes typically involve shipping goods by sea to a hub like Singapore or Port Klang before flying them to Dubai. Consequently, shippers can save up to 40 percent on costs compared to pure air freight while still arriving faster than traditional sea routes.

Choosing sea freight is generally the most economical choice for bulky items, furniture, and heavy machinery. Market data suggests that sea freight rates have stabilized in Q1 2026, making it an attractive time for long-term planning.

Shipping MethodCost Range (USD)Transit TimeBest Use Case
Sea Freight (FCL)1,200 – 2,50020-30 DaysBulk goods and large volumes
Air Freight4.50 – 8.00/kg3-7 DaysHigh-value electronics
Express Service8.00 – 15.00/kg2-4 DaysUrgent small parcels
Sea-Air Hybrid2.50 – 4.50/kg12-18 DaysBalanced cost and speed
Comparison table of shipping methods from China to UAE

Which Option Should You Choose? Decision Framework

Deciding on the right shipping method involves evaluating your budget, timeline, and the nature of your cargo. If your primary goal is cost reduction and you have flexible deadlines, sea freight is the clear winner. On the other hand, if you are launching a new product or replenishing low stock, air freight is necessary.

Volume thresholds often dictate the switch between LCL and FCL shipping methods. For shipments under 15 CBM, Less than Container Load (LCL) is usually more economical than paying for a full 20-foot container. Nevertheless, if your cargo exceeds this volume, Full Container Load (FCL) offers better security and a lower cost per unit.

Cargo type also plays a critical role in your final decision. For example, hazardous materials or perishable goods require specialized handling that only certain carriers and methods can provide. Therefore, always consult with your forwarder about specific requirements for your product category before booking.

Budget Priority vs. Speed Priority

When budget is the main concern, we recommend booking sea freight at least 6 weeks in advance to secure the best rates. Conversely, when speed is the priority, utilizing express service ensures your goods bypass many traditional port delays. Always factor in the total landed cost rather than just the initial freight quote.

Navigating Customs Brokerage and Import Regulations

Importing goods into the UAE requires a thorough understanding of the Federal Customs Authority regulations. Specifically, you must ensure that all commercial invoices, packing lists, and certificates of origin are accurately prepared. Indeed, even a small clerical error can lead to significant fines or cargo seizures at the border.

Furthermore, the UAE has specific standards for labeling and product certification, particularly for food, cosmetics, and electrical items. Working with an experienced customs brokerage team is the best way to ensure compliance with these local laws. They can also advise on potential duty exemptions or trade agreements that might apply to your shipment.

Typical customs duties in the UAE hover around 5 percent for most goods, but some items may be exempt or subject to higher excise taxes. Consequently, calculating these costs in advance is vital for accurate pricing of your products in the local market. Without a doubt, professional guidance simplifies this complex part of the import process.

Document NamePurposeResponsible PartyRequirement
Commercial InvoiceValue declarationShipperMandatory
Packing ListCargo detailsShipperMandatory
Certificate of OriginVerify sourceChamber of CommerceMandatory
Bill of LadingTitle of goodsCarrierMandatory

Understanding 2026 Freight Rates and Market Trends

As of Q1 2026, freight rates from China to the UAE have shown a trend of stabilization following the disruptions of previous years. However, seasonal peaks during the lead-up to Ramadan and the year-end holidays still cause temporary price spikes. Therefore, we recommend booking your space at least four weeks in advance during these busy periods.

Industry benchmarks suggest that sea freight for a 40HQ container currently ranges between 2,800 and 3,800 USD depending on the departure port. Meanwhile, air freight rates are averaging 5.50 USD per kilogram for shipments over 100kg. These rates are subject to change based on fuel surcharges and carrier capacity fluctuations.

Frequently Asked Questions

How long does shipping take from China to UAE?
Sea freight typically takes 20 to 30 days depending on the port. Air freight is much faster, usually arriving within 3 to 7 days for most major cities.
What is the cheapest way to ship to the UAE?
Sea freight is the most economical option for large or heavy shipments. For very small parcels under 2kg, international postal services may be cheaper but much slower.
Do I need a license to import goods into the UAE?
Yes, you generally need a valid UAE trade license with the appropriate activity code to import goods commercially. A customs code is also required for clearance.
What are the typical customs duties in the UAE?
Most goods are subject to a 5 percent customs duty. However, some items like alcohol and tobacco have much higher excise taxes, while others may be exempt.
Can a freight forwarder handle door-to-door delivery?
Many professional forwarders provide full door-to-door services, including pickup in China, international transit, customs clearance, and final delivery in the UAE.
Is rail freight available from China to the UAE?
While there is no direct rail link, some hybrid rail-sea routes exist via the Middle Corridor. However, traditional sea and air remain the primary methods.
How are shipping costs calculated in 2026?
Costs are based on weight or volume, fuel surcharges, and current carrier capacity. Market rates fluctuate, so it is best to request a quote for each shipment.
What documents are needed for UAE customs?
You must provide a commercial invoice, packing list, bill of lading, and certificate of origin. Some products may require additional health or safety certificates.
